The Canadian Radio-television and Telecommunications Commission has approved Shaw Communications Inc.’s acquisition of the conventional television stations and specialty channels controlled by Canwest…
The federal telecommunications regulator will allow cable firm Shaw to buy Canwest’s television stations and cable channels.
